An analysis of the classical Greek model and an excursion through the history of philosophy explain how the Greek quest can be pursued in a manner consistent with contemporary knowledge. In the course of his journey, Kaplan shows how Strauss fatally misconceived the role of 17th-century philosophy and its relationship to contemporary thought.
This book attempts to show why, despite the fundamental flaws in the classical Greek accounts of truth and knowledge, its quest for rational knowledge remains legitimate and vital to the concepts of character and identity. Writers explored include: Aristotle, Hegel, Leo Strauss, and others.
